What Is Stainless Honeycomb? An In-Depth Explanation

Stainless honeycomb is a specially engineered material featuring a complex, grid-like structure resembling a beehive’s honeycomb. Composed primarily of high-grade stainless steel, this material employs a precise arrangement of hexagonal cells to maximize its strength-to-weight ratio. This geometric configuration provides exceptional rigidity while maintaining a minimal weight profile, which is vital for applications demanding high performance under stress.

The Composition and Manufacturing of Stainless Honeycomb

The manufacturing process of stainless honeycomb involves several advanced steps that ensure durability, precision, and uniformity:

  • Material Selection: Typically, high-quality stainless steel grades such as 304, 316, or 321 are used for their corrosion resistance and mechanical properties.
  • Cell Creation: The hexagonal cells are precisely cut and formed using specialized machinery, ensuring uniform wall thickness and cell size.
  • Assembly: The honeycomb panels are assembled through welding or bonding techniques that create a cohesive and robust structure.
  • Surface Finishing: To enhance corrosion resistance and aesthetic appeal, various surface finishes like polishing, brushing, and coating are applied.

Advantages of Stainless Honeycomb in Metal Fabrication

1. Superior Strength and Structural Integrity

The hexagonal pattern of stainless honeycomb provides unmatched strength, distributing stresses evenly across the surface. This makes it ideal for load-bearing applications in architectural panels, aircraft fuselages, and automotive parts where durability is paramount.

2. Exceptional Lightweight Properties

Compared to solid metal sheets, stainless honeycomb offers a significant weight reduction without compromising strength. This attribute enhances fuel efficiency in transportation and facilitates easier handling in manufacturing processes.

3. Outstanding Corrosion Resistance

The use of premium stainless steel grades confers excellent resistance to corrosion, enabling stainless honeycomb to withstand harsh environments, including marine, chemical, and industrial settings, with minimal maintenance.

4. Versatility in Design and Application

Whether used for decorative facades, internal architectural features, or industrial filters, stainless honeycomb adapts seamlessly to various designs. Its customizable cell sizes and surface finishes offer unparalleled flexibility for architects and engineers.

5. Thermal and Acoustic Insulation Capabilities

The structure of stainless honeycomb provides excellent thermal insulation and sound absorption, making it suitable for climate-controlled buildings and noise reduction panels.

Industrial Applications of Stainless Honeycomb

Architectural and Interior Design

Modern architecture leverages stainless honeycomb for creating visually striking facades, wall panels, and interior decorative elements. Its reflective qualities and pattern versatility augment contemporary aesthetics while offering durable performance.

Aerospace and Aviation

The aerospace industry relies heavily on stainless honeycomb for lightweight yet structurally robust components such as fuselage panels, wing surfaces, and interior lining. Its high strength and corrosion resistance extend vehicle longevity and safety.

Automotive and Transportation

Automobiles utilize stainless honeycomb in exhaust systems, crash barriers, and interior panels, reducing weight and improving crashworthiness while maintaining aesthetic appeal.

Filtration and Chemical Processing

The high porosity and thermal stability of stainless honeycomb make it an ideal choice for catalytic converters, air and liquid filters, and chemical reactors, where precise control of flow and exposure to corrosive substances is essential.

Energy and Environmental Solutions

In renewable energy sectors, stainless honeycomb supports solar panel heat shields, wind turbine components, and pollution control devices, contributing to sustainable development goals.

Choosing the Right Stainless Honeycomb for Your Project

When selecting stainless honeycomb for your specific application, consider the following factors:

  • Grade of Stainless Steel: 304 for general corrosion resistance, 316 for marine environments, 321 for high-temperature applications.
  • Cell Size and Thickness: Larger cells for insulation or filtration, smaller cells for structural enhancements.
  • Surface Finish: Polished, brushed, or coated surfaces to match aesthetic or functional needs.
  • Panel Dimensions: Custom sizes to fit specific design or engineering specifications.

The Future of Stainless Honeycomb: Trends and Innovations

Advancements in material science and manufacturing technology continue to expand the potential applications of stainless honeycomb. Emerging trends include:

  • Nanostructured Surfaces: To enhance anti-corrosion and self-cleaning properties.
  • 3D Printing of Honeycomb Structures: Allowing rapid prototyping and complex custom geometries.
  • Hybrid Materials: Combining stainless steel with composites or ceramics for multifunctional panels.
  • Sustainability Focus: Developing recyclable and environmentally friendly honeycomb materials to align with global green initiatives.
